Navigating dining etiquette in Pa Kho is straightforward and contributes to a pleasant experience. Tipping is not mandatory but is appreciated for excellent service, with a small amount of ₱20-₱50 (around $0.60-$1.50 USD) being customary. It's polite to wait for others to start eating before you do, and using utensils like chopsticks or spoons is common. Many locals eat with a spoon and fork, with the fork used to push food onto the spoon. Being open to trying new dishes and showing appreciation for the food will always be well-received.

Cultural Norms and Staying Safe in Pa Kho

Understanding and respecting local customs is paramount for a smooth and enriching visit to Pa Kho. Thai culture places a high value on politeness, respect for elders, and maintaining a harmonious social environment. Visitors should be mindful of the 'wai' gesture, a slight bow with hands pressed together, as a common greeting and sign of respect. It’s also important to avoid touching people on the head, as it is considered the most sacred part of the body, and to refrain from pointing your feet at people or religious icons, as feet are seen as the lowest part of the body.

When visiting temples or religious sites in Pa Kho, dressing modestly is essential. This means covering your shoulders and knees. It is customary to remove your shoes before entering temples and private homes. While photography is generally permitted in most tourist areas, it's always polite to ask for permission before taking close-up photos of individuals, especially in more traditional settings. Observing local behaviour and following suit will ensure you are perceived as a respectful and considerate visitor.

For travellers’ peace of mind, Pa Kho is generally a safe destination. However, as with any travel, it’s wise to take standard precautions. Keep valuables secure and be aware of your surroundings, especially in crowded markets or on public transport. For transportation, reputable taxi services and ride-hailing apps like Grab are readily available and offer a safe and convenient way to get around. It’s advisable to use metered taxis or agree on a fare beforehand to avoid any misunderstandings.

In case of emergencies, the local emergency number for police and ambulance services is 191. For specific tourist assistance, the Tourist Police can be contacted. Once you've arrived in Pa Kho, navigating the region is relatively straightforward, with several transport options available. Local buses and songthaews (shared pick-up trucks) offer an economical way to travel between different districts and nearby towns, providing an authentic local experience. Taxis are also readily available, and it's advisable to ensure the meter is used or to agree on a fare before commencing your journey. For shorter distances within neighbourhoods, renting a bicycle or a motorbike can be a convenient and enjoyable way to explore at your own pace.

The best time to visit Pa Kho is generally during the cool and dry season, which runs from November to February. During these months, the weather is pleasant with lower humidity and comfortable temperatures, making it ideal for outdoor activities and sightseeing. The shoulder seasons, from March to May (hot season) and June to October (rainy season), also offer opportunities for travel, though visitors should be prepared for higher temperatures or occasional rainfall. Hotel prices tend to be more affordable outside the peak season.

Before embarking on your trip to Pa Kho, ensure you have a few essentials prepared. The local currency is the Thai Baht (THB). While major credit cards are accepted in larger establishments, carrying some cash is recommended for markets and smaller vendors. Purchasing a local SIM card upon arrival at the airport is a good idea for staying connected and accessing data for navigation and communication. Essential apps to download include Google Maps, a translation app, and ride-hailing services like Grab.

Visa Information for Entering Thailand to Visit Pa Kho

For Philippine passport holders planning a trip to Pa Kho, Thailand, understanding the visa requirements is crucial. Fortunately, Thailand offers visa-free entry for citizens of the Philippines for tourism purposes. Philippine passport holders are typically allowed to stay in Thailand for up to 30 days without a visa when entering by air, and potentially longer if entering by land or sea, though this can be subject to change. It is always recommended to verify the latest regulations with official sources before your travel dates.

The process for entering Thailand visa-free is generally straightforward. Upon arrival at the immigration checkpoint, you will need to present a valid Philippine passport with at least six months of remaining validity beyond your intended stay. You may also be asked to show proof of onward travel, such as a return or onward flight ticket, and evidence of sufficient funds to cover your expenses during your stay in Thailand. While no visa fee is applicable for this visa-exempt entry, any extensions or different visa types would incur charges.

While the visa-free entry is convenient, it is always prudent for travellers to confirm the most current immigration policies directly with the Royal Thai Embassy or Consulate in the Philippines, or through Thailand's official immigration bureau website. Policies can be updated, and it is the traveller's responsibility to ensure they meet all entry requirements. Confirming your visa status and the duration of stay permitted before booking flights is a recommended practice to avoid any last-minute complications.
